SSC CGL 2016

The Staff Selection Commission (SSC) has released a revised exam datesheet for the Combined Graduate Level Examination (CGLE), 2016. The exam is slated to be held on August 27.
Following are the changes made by the commission:
  • Number of questions reduced from 200 to 100 questions
  • It will carry a total of 200 marks
  • The exam would be held for a duration of 75 minutes
  • The mode of examination will be computer based.
Scheme of examination:
Tier 1:
The exam will consist of the following four sections:
  • General Intelligence & Reasoning (25 questions)
  • General Awareness (25 questions)
  • Quantitative Aptitude (25 questions)
  • English Comprehension (25 questions)
 This year, the commission has introduced a Descriptive Paper of English/Hindi as Tier - III. The candidates will have the option to choose any one medium.
